Someone suggested lending cards on which DataRescue is installed.
Although this is a good idea (I'd to this the same way as described above),
be aware that you'd need to format the card for the particular os before
you send it. Otherwise it can happen that the Newton brings up a
message (This card was installed for another system, do you want to
mount it read only or convert it, blabla,...). This message must be acknowledged
before DataRescue will have a chance to start, which will make the card useless
if your Newton has a dead screen.
